Occupational Therapy Hand Arthritis. Hand therapy can be a part of your arthritis management plan besides medical therapy. Hand therapy is a type of rehabilitation performed by an occupational or physical therapist for patients that have conditions affecting the hands and upper extremities. If your arthritis is specific to your hand, you may also want to consider a hand therapist — 80 percent of whom are occupational therapists, according to lenore salomon, otr/l, a professor emerita of ot at sacred heart university in fairfield, connecticut.
